Output 312510710249eca02478a23a878e772174c1cbd5ebe8706b31f20e057da0a19f:1

value
598040
script pubkey
OP_0 OP_PUSHBYTES_20 932830419c3029183f36b5ddb943996a7bbde9e4
address
ltc1qjv5rqsvuxq53s0ekkhwmjsuedfamm60yk6muee
transaction
312510710249eca02478a23a878e772174c1cbd5ebe8706b31f20e057da0a19f
spent
true